I had this box running. After a short PVR test and noticed it was getting hot I removed usb thumb drive. The problem I am having now is in the dish setup menu it shows unknown network in the upper right hand corner of the screen where it used to show the sat number in blue confirming you had the right bird connected.

Does anyone have insight to this problem. On the network tab it says connected to server. I have changed the red card to one out of my other box that runs. I have done fac reset and put fac bin 106 in....then installed the 119...still have same issue. Thanks in advance to anyones input.

Looks like unplugging the unit and plugging it back in after reinstalling files repaired the issue...
